We are all seeing so many changes in the real estate market, it has become far too easy to contemplate the longevity of this down turn in our marketplace. My encouragement in this is to realize that it is a great time to buy and that for the diligent and dedicated broker, deals can be abundant. Start looking in new places. This is a chance to stretch beyond your comfort zone and become familiar with foreclosures, short sales, owner terms and creative financing. 2008 is a year for opportunity, for making things happen.Get out there and check out new lender programs, the newest bank or credit union in town, the developer sitting on 12 vacants, maybe even a new office. It is a time to embrace change and to pull out all the stops. While everyone else is whining about how bad it is, do something positive to give yourself the advantage.

Get involved in your community and give back! While Active Rain is a great venue for networking, there are many organizations within each of your communities. Outside of the obvious Realtor Associations, try volunteering or becoming a member with your local Rotary, United Way, film festival, high school alumni, libraries, museums, parks, sports programs, and city or county volunteer positions. Ronald McDonald House, Boys and Girls Club and Big Brother/Big Sisters are just some of the many programs that will appreciate your efforts. Having something to share that's personal and positive about where you live is unbelievably appealing to buyers and sellers and is a great way to stir up some new business.

Speak positively, you reap what you sow. When talking with buyers and sellers, be honest about the challenges you see and your plan to capitalize on this changing market. Present everything on a positive and use your creativity to make deals come together. The glass is half full or half empty. Decide now what it is for you and sell it.
